The role

The Norwegian Refugee Council is seeking a Donor Journey & Lifecycle Specialist to manage donor engagement through Salesforce Marketing Cloud. The role involves designing, optimizing, and analyzing donor journeys across multiple markets including Norway, Sweden, Germany, and the USA. The specialist will focus on improving retention, growth, and data-driven decision-making for private fundraising.

What you'll do

  • Develop and implement donor journeys and content products across multiple markets.
  • Build, operationalize, and optimize campaigns in Salesforce Marketing Cloud.
  • Analyze metrics and contribute to the development of key business indicators.
  • Identify and test journeys for onboarding, lapsing donations, and stewardship.
  • Provide predictive and descriptive models for marketing automation initiatives.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to lead innovation and improvement tasks.

What it takes

  • Proven experience with Salesforce Marketing Cloud and donor journeys.
  • Minimum five years of relevant experience.
  • Excellent analytical skills and ability to present results.
  • Strong writing, editing, and communication skills.
  • Knowledge of Salesforce and Tableau.
  • Understanding of data modeling and data design.
